2013-04-10 4 views
3

각 블록 내에서 뷰를 렌더링 할 때마다 Compiler said: Error: each doesn't match view이라는 프리 컴파일 오류가 발생합니다.#each 내의 뷰 렌더링

예 : 단일 포스트가 렌더링되기 전에, 그래서 내 생각 엔 내가 사용자 지정보기 (App.MyPost)이 'willInsertElement'후크를 구현하기 위해 필요하다는 때

{{#each posts}} 
    {{view App.MyPost}} 
    <div>Some HTML here</div> 
    {{/view}} 
{{/each}} 

내가 몇 가지 물건을 할 필요가있다. 내가 도대체 ​​뭘 잘못하고있는 겁니까?

{{view App.MyPost}} 

나 : 당신은 인라인 템플릿을 사용하려면

답변

9

당신은 #

을 놓치고,보기 도우미

{{#each posts}} 
    {{#view App.MyPost}} 
    <div>Some HTML here</div> 
    {{/view}} 
{{/each}} 

는 그래서 기본적으로 하나의 A #을합니다 :

{{#view App.MyPost}} 
    <!-- template here --> 
{{/view}} 
+0

고마워요! 나는 지금 바보 같아 보인다 :-) –

+4

걱정하지 마라. 지능보다 지식이 더 많습니다 :) –

+0

+1 정확히 똑같은 일을했습니다. –